Resume writing tips for Robotics Engineers
- Common Mistake: Using generic job titles like "Engineer" or "Software Developer" → Hiring managers scan for exact role matches → Use "Robotics Engineer," "Autonomous Systems Engineer," or the specific title from the job posting to pass initial screening filters
- Common Mistake: Writing summary statements that list responsibilities → Hiring managers want to see your strategic value proposition → Craft a summary that positions you as a problem-solver who delivers measurable results, not just someone who performs robotics tasks
- Common Mistake: Describing what you did instead of what improved → Hiring managers seek evidence of real-world impact → Write bullet points that showcase specific outcomes like "reduced system downtime by 40%" or "improved navigation accuracy by 25%" rather than listing technical duties
- Common Mistake: Creating a generic skills section with basic programming languages → Hiring managers look for specialized robotics expertise → Highlight domain-specific skills like ROS, computer vision, sensor fusion, and autonomous navigation alongside relevant programming languages and hardware experience

Execution isn't everything. What matters for robotics engineers is what actually improved because of your work. Most job descriptions signal they want to see robotics engineers with resume bullet points that show ownership, drive, and impact, not just list responsibilities.
Don't write "Programmed robotic systems using ROS." Instead, write "Reduced manufacturing defect rate by 23% by programming autonomous quality inspection robots using ROS and computer vision algorithms." Start with the measurable outcome, then explain how you achieved it. Focus on performance improvements, cost savings, or efficiency gains your robotics solutions delivered.

How to format a Robotics Engineer skills section
- Match exact programming languages from job descriptions, especially Python, C++, and ROS framework requirements for robotics applications.
- Highlight machine learning frameworks like TensorFlow or PyTorch when autonomous navigation or computer vision capabilities appear in listings.
- Include specific hardware platforms you've programmed, from Arduino microcontrollers to industrial robotic arms and advanced sensor systems.
- Quantify simulation software experience with tools like Gazebo, V-REP, or MATLAB Simulink for comprehensive system modeling and testing.
- Emphasize cross-functional abilities by combining mechanical design software knowledge with embedded systems programming and advanced control theory.

Resume FAQs for Robotics Engineers
How long should I make my Robotics Engineer resume?
According to 2025 industry data, 85% of successful Robotics Engineer resumes are 1-2 pages long, with experienced professionals trending toward the 2-page maximum. A single page is optimal for those with less than 5 years of experience. Research shows hiring managers spend only 30 seconds initially scanning resumes, making concise content crucial. Robotics Engineer roles require demonstrating both technical skills and project outcomes, so prioritize space accordingly. A LinkedIn Technical Hiring Report found that resumes exceeding 2 pages see a 43% decrease in interview callbacks. Be selective. Focus on quantifiable achievements in automation, programming, and system integration rather than exhaustive job descriptions.
